If you have never tried the Outback Steakhouse Sweet Potato you are missing out on an expertly baked sweet potato topped with honey butter, cinnamon, and brown sugar.
If you don’t order one, you are missing out on a perfectly baked sweet potato topped with a delicious mix of honey butter, brown sugar, and cinnamon. Unlike some other restaurants, Outback uses real butter to make their honey butter taste amazing. Sweet potatoes are super easy to cook.
Remove the foil and split the sweet potatoes open with a knife. Top the sweet potatoes with brown sugar, cinnamon, and a scoop of honey butter. The Outback Steakhouse Sweet Potato makes a great side dish. You can bake them ahead of time, then simply reheat them just before serving when you get home from work.
